36 daytona
Im looking into buying a 36 daytona and was wondering how these boats are in big water i.e. pacific ocean?Ive always owned big V and now want to go to a cat!I see alot of eliminators on the lakes(havasu,mead,mojave)but not in the ocean!Would this boat be a good choice?I know if anybody knew it would be you guys over here in the eliminator section! Re: 36 daytona
we have had a 33 and a 36 in big water off the coast of wa state and they did great. It all depends on how fast you want to go offshore. I wouldn't recommend any smaller in the ocean. How big were the v's you were running?
